Description:
One of the world's leading, architectural perspectivists. Thomas Schaller is especially revered for his ability to exploit the uniquely expressive qualities of watercolor in his work. Combining his technical expertise with many illustrations from modern masters like Frank Costantino and Elizabeth Ann Day, he shows how illustrators capitalize on watercolor's evocative powers to realize their own visions. This softcover revision of Schaller's AIA award-winner traces watercolor's rise as a means of artistic and architectural expression and showcases its continuing vitality.
